Retraining and Updating Knowledge

Retrain your Data Sources to ensure the AI answers reflect current website content, removed pages, and updated documents.


Why retraining matters

Witzo relies on indexed content. If your website or documents change, retraining makes sure the agent uses the latest information instead of stale data.

When to retrain

  • Website content changes
  • Pages are removed from your source
  • Documents are updated or replaced
  • Pricing, policies, or product details change

Outdated content results in outdated answers.

Retrain options

Full re-train - Reprocess the entire source. Use this after major content updates.

Re-training workflow

  1. Open Dashboard → Data Sources
  2. Select the website or source you updated
  3. Click on Re-train
  4. Wait for the process to complete

Retraining refreshes the indexed knowledge base.

Manual re-scrape

Use manual re-scrape when you need the latest website content immediately.

  1. Go to Dashboard → Data Sources
  2. Select your website source
  3. Click Re-Scrape Now

Manual re-scrape detects modified pages and newly added content before retraining.

Auto re-scrape intervals

Choose an interval that matches how often your website changes.

  • Every 7 days
  • Every 15 days
  • Every 30 days

Auto re-scraping helps keep your content fresh without manual effort.

Handling large updates

For major content changes:

  • Remove outdated sources first
  • Confirm new content is live
  • Run a full retrain

This prevents duplicate or conflicting information.
